Description
At the moment, running "qmake -tp vc" creates a Visual Studio project, but a lot of include and configuration setting changes are necessary for the compiler to compile for Windows CE. (see http://bugreports.qt.nokia.com/browse/QTBUG-8310)
Perhaps, add an option to qmake that could create a project compatible with installed shadowed libraries of Qt, just like what the File->New Qt Windows CE project provided by the Qt Visual Studio integration does.
